A shingle stone-coated roof tile is a type of roofing material that combines the durability and strength of steel with the aesthetic appeal of traditional shingle-style roofing. This type of roof tile is coated with natural stone chips, creating a textured and colorful surface that mimics the appearance of conventional asphalt shingles or wooden shakes, while offering enhanced performance and longevity.

Item Name | Best Quality Roofing Materials For Building 50 Year Warranty Stone Coated Roof Tiles For Sale |
Materials | Aluminum-zinc plate sheet, colorful natural stone chips, acrylic resin |
Size | 1340*420mm |
Effective Size | 1290*370mm |
Thickness | 0.35mm, 0.4mm, 0.45mm, 0.5mm, 0.55mm, 0.6mm |
Weight / Tile | 2.3-3.8kgs |
Color | Ordinarily 15 colors in color chart, can be customized |
Coverage Area/Tile | 0.48m2 |
Sheet/SQ.M | 2.08 pieces |
Certificate | ISO9001, SGS, BV |

Related accessories
Sidewall Flashing:
This accessory is installed along the edges of the roof where it meets the wall. It prevents water from penetrating the junction between the roof and wall, ensuring that the structure remains waterproof.
Flat Sheet:
A versatile roofing component used for covering large areas or creating flat roofing sections. It provides a smooth, uniform surface that is easy to install and maintain.
Box Barge Cover:
Installed at the end of the roof's gable, the box barge cover provides a clean and protective finish. It shields the roof's edge from the elements, preventing water infiltration and enhancing the roof's overall appearance.
Valley Gutter:
The valley gutter is used in areas where two roof slopes meet, allowing water to flow off the roof and into the drainage system. It ensures effective water management and prevents pooling or leakage in the valleys of the roof.
Eave Flashing:
This accessory is installed at the eaves of the roof to direct water away from the edge, protecting the roofing materials and preventing water from entering the home. It helps maintain the integrity of the roof over time.
Barrel Ridge:
The barrel ridge cap is used at the peak of the roof to cover the ridge line. It provides a smooth, finished appearance while protecting the roof from water infiltration at the highest point.
Angle Ridge:
Similar to the barrel ridge, the angle ridge is designed for roofs with an angled or sloped ridge. It provides a protective cover for the ridge and ensures a weatherproof seal.
End Cap Barrel Seal:
The end cap barrel seal is used at the ends of the ridge to create a secure, sealed finish. This piece ensures that water does not seep into the roof at these vulnerable points.
Nails:
The nails shown in the image are essential for securing the roofing tiles and accessories in place. High-quality nails are used to ensure a secure and long-lasting installation.
These accessories work together to create a well-structured, waterproof, and aesthetically pleasing roofing system. Each piece plays a crucial role in enhancing the overall durability and performance of the roof.

GALVALUME STEEL
The coating composition of Galvalume steel consists of 55% aluminum by weight (accounting for 80% of the surface volume ratio), 43.4% zinc, and 1.6% silicon. This combination provides excellent corrosion resistance and long-lasting durability, making it an ideal material for roofing and other applications exposed to harsh environments.
